Answer:
60 m/h
Step-by-step explanation:
1. the basic formula is Time=Distance/Speed;
2. total time is time1 (for 84 miles)+time2 (for 130 miles)=time (4 hours);
3. the time for the first 84 mi. is time1=84/S;
4. the time for the rest 130 mi. is time2=130/(S-10);
5. using all the data of items 2-4, it is possible to substitute into the basic formula and resolve an equation:


note, that the value of speed has one condition: s>10. It means, the only value is true: 60 miles per hour.
